The Essential Guide to SEO for Restaurants: Tips and Tricks

The Essential Guide to SEO for Restaurants: Tips and Tricks

Introduction to SEO for Restaurants

In this guide, you’ll learn how to transform your restaurant’s online presence from bland to grand! In today’s digitized world, having a strong online presence is crucial for any business – and restaurants are no exception. SEO for restaurants plays a key role in this. In order to boost your restaurant’s visibility in search engine results and attract hungry customers like bees to honey, SEO is the secret ingredient.

In this blog post, we’ll walk you through the ins and outs of SEO for restaurants, providing you with tips and tricks to enhance your website’s performance. We’ll cover everything from understanding keywords and local optimization to mobile-friendly design and content creation strategies. So grab a seat at our virtual table as we dive deep into the world of restaurant SEO!

But wait…what exactly is SEO? Well, think of it as a recipe for success in the digital realm. Just as a chef combines ingredients to create delectable dishes, an effective SEO strategy combines various techniques to make sure your restaurant stands out among the vast sea of competitors online. It involves optimizing your website so that search engines like Google can easily find it when potential diners are searching for places to eat.

Now that you have an appetizing introduction to what lies ahead let’s dig into some tasty tips on how keywords impact your website rankings! Media Shark is a leading agency that can assist your business in generating more online leads and sales. Get in touch with us today!

Understanding Keywords and How They Impact Your Website

Keywords play a crucial role in the world of SEO for restaurants. These are the specific words or phrases that people use when searching for information, products, or services online. When it comes to optimizing your restaurant’s website, understanding keywords is essential.

Conducting keyword research allows you to identify the most relevant and popular search terms related to your restaurant. By incorporating these keywords strategically throughout your website’s content, meta tags, headings, and URLs, you can increase its visibility on search engine results pages (SERPs).

Additionally, using long-tail keywords can help target more specific queries and attract potential customers who are actively searching for what your restaurant offers. For example, instead of simply targeting “Italian restaurant,” consider using a long-tail keyword like “best Italian fine dining in [your city].” This way, you’ll have a higher chance of ranking well in local searches.

Moreover, understanding user intent is vital when selecting keywords. Are people looking for menu options? Hours of operation? Delivery services? By aligning your chosen keywords with what users want to find on your website, you improve the likelihood of attracting quality traffic that converts into bookings or reservations.

Incorporating relevant keywords into various elements such as page titles and descriptions also helps search engines understand what each page is about. This increases the chances of them displaying those pages prominently on SERPs.

Remember that while utilizing keywords effectively is important for SEO success; it should always be done naturally without sacrificing user experience. Focus on creating valuable content that addresses users’ needs rather than obsessing over keyword density.

Stay tuned because next we’re going to explore why local SEO is imperative for restaurants!

Importance of Local SEO for Restaurants

In today’s digital-driven world, having an online presence is crucial for restaurants to attract customers. And when it comes to optimizing your restaurant’s website for search engines, local SEO is key.

Local SEO focuses on improving your visibility in local searches, ensuring that people in your area can easily find and choose your restaurant over competitors. By targeting specific keywords related to your location and niche, you can rank higher in search engine results pages (SERPs) and drive more relevant traffic to your website.

When potential customers search for “restaurants near me” or specific cuisine options in their area, you want to appear at the top of those search results. Local SEO helps you achieve this by optimizing various elements of your website such as title tags, meta descriptions, and URLs with localized keywords.

Another important aspect of local SEO is managing online reviews and ratings. Positive reviews not only improve customer trust but also signal to search engines that your restaurant provides a great experience. Encouraging satisfied customers to leave reviews on platforms like Google My Business or Yelp can significantly boost your rankings.

Additionally, creating accurate and consistent business listings across online directories helps improve local SEO. Ensuring that information such as name, address, phone number (NAP), hours of operation are up-to-date will not only help potential customers find you but also increase credibility with search engines.

Furthermore, mobile optimization plays a crucial role in boosting local discoverability. As more people use their smartphones to browse the internet and make dining decisions on the go, having a mobile-friendly website becomes essential. A responsive design ensures easy navigation on smaller screens and enhances user experience – factors that positively impact both visitors’ perception of your brand and search engine rankings.

Optimizing Your Restaurant’s Website for Mobile Users

In today’s digital age, having a mobile-friendly website is essential for any business, and restaurants are no exception. With more and more people using their smartphones to search for dining options, it’s crucial that your restaurant’s website is optimized for mobile users.

Make sure that your website loads quickly on mobile devices. Slow-loading websites can lead to frustrated users who may bounce back to the search results page and choose another restaurant instead. Optimize images and minimize unnecessary scripts or plugins to ensure a smooth browsing experience.

Prioritize responsive design. This means that your website should automatically adjust its layout based on the screen size of the device being used. A responsive design ensures that all content is easily readable and accessible regardless of whether someone is viewing it on a smartphone or tablet.

Next, consider implementing click-to-call functionality on your mobile site. This feature allows users to simply tap a button to call your restaurant directly from their device. It makes it convenient for potential customers to contact you with questions or reservations without having to manually dial the phone number.

Additionally, don’t forget about optimizing your menu for mobile users! Ensure that it is easy to navigate through different sections and dishes with clear descriptions and pricing information. Consider incorporating high-quality photos of some signature dishes as well – visual appeal goes a long way in enticing hungry customers!

Make sure that important information such as location, hours of operation, and contact details are prominently displayed at the top of each page so they’re easily visible without scrolling too much.

By optimizing your restaurant’s website for mobile users, you’ll be able to provide an excellent user experience which can ultimately lead to increased traffic and conversions. Stay ahead of the competition by making sure potential diners have a seamless experience when accessing your site from their smartphones! Media Shark is a leading agency that can assist your business in generating more online leads and sales. Get in touch with us today!

Utilizing Online Directories and Review Sites

One of the most effective ways to improve your restaurant’s visibility online and boost its SEO is by utilizing online directories and review sites. These platforms not only help potential customers find your restaurant, but they also play a crucial role in improving your search engine rankings.

Online directories such as Google My Business, Yelp, TripAdvisor, and OpenTable allow you to create a profile for your restaurant where you can provide important information like contact details, opening hours, menus, and even photos. By ensuring that this information is accurate and up-to-date across all these directories, you increase the chances of appearing in local search results when someone searches for restaurants in your area.

In addition to providing basic information about your restaurant, these platforms also allow customers to leave reviews and ratings. Positive reviews not only attract more customers but also contribute to improving your search engine rankings. Search engines consider customer reviews as social proof of the quality of your restaurant.

To make the most out of these online directories and review sites:
1. Claim or create profiles on relevant platforms.
2. Ensure consistent NAP (Name Address Phone Number) information.
3. Encourage satisfied customers to leave positive reviews.
4. Respond promptly and professionally to both positive and negative reviews.
5. Regularly update photos and other relevant content on these platforms.

By effectively utilizing online directories and review sites as part of your SEO strategy, you can significantly enhance the visibility of your restaurant online while building trust with potential customers through positive reviews! Media Shark is a leading agency that can assist your business in generating more online leads and sales. Get in touch with us today!

Creating High-Quality Content to Improve SEO

Creating high-quality content is essential for improving SEO for your restaurant’s website. When it comes to SEO, content is king. It not only helps you rank higher in search engine results but also engages and educates your audience.

Make sure that the content on your website is relevant and informative. This means providing detailed descriptions of your menu items, including ingredients and preparation methods. Additionally, consider adding blog posts or articles related to your restaurant’s cuisine or industry trends.

Optimize your content with keywords related to your restaurant and location. Conduct keyword research to identify popular search terms that are relevant to your business. Incorporate these keywords naturally throughout your web pages and blog posts.

Furthermore, strive for originality in all aspects of your content creation. Avoid duplicating text from other sources as this can negatively impact SEO rankings. Instead, focus on creating unique and engaging content that sets you apart from competitors.

Don’t forget about multimedia elements such as images and videos. Including visually appealing photos of dishes or behind-the-scenes footage can enhance the overall user experience and keep visitors on your site longer.

By consistently producing high-quality content that focuses on relevance, originality, keyword optimization, and multimedia integration; you can significantly improve the SEO performance of your restaurant’s website. Media Shark is a leading agency that can assist your business in generating more online leads and sales. Get in touch with us today!

Measuring and Tracking Your SEO Success

Measuring and tracking your SEO success is an essential part of any restaurant’s digital marketing strategy. By analyzing data and metrics, you can gain valuable insights into the effectiveness of your SEO efforts and make informed decisions to improve your online visibility.

One important metric to track is organic search traffic. This refers to the number of visitors who find your website through search engine results pages (SERPs) without clicking on paid advertisements. By monitoring changes in organic search traffic over time, you can determine if your SEO tactics are driving more people to discover your restaurant online.

Another key metric to consider is keyword rankings. By keeping an eye on where your restaurant’s website ranks for relevant keywords in SERPs, you can assess how well it is performing compared to competitors. Tracking keyword rankings allows you to identify opportunities for improvement and optimize content accordingly.

In addition, measuring user engagement metrics like bounce rate, average session duration, and page views per visit provides insights into how visitors interact with your website. High bounce rates may indicate that users aren’t finding what they’re looking for or that the site lacks usability.

Furthermore, tracking conversions such as reservations made or online orders placed directly from your website helps measure the tangible impact of SEO efforts on business outcomes. Monitoring conversion rates enables you to evaluate the effectiveness of specific landing pages or promotional campaigns.

To accurately measure these metrics and track progress over time, it’s crucial to utilize web analytics tools like Google Analytics or SEMrush. These platforms provide detailed reports that enable you to monitor key performance indicators (KPIs) related specifically to SEO success.

By regularly reviewing and analyzing this data, you can identify trends and patterns that inform future optimization strategies for better overall performance in search engine rankings.

Common Mistakes to Avoid in Restaurant SEO

When it comes to SEO for restaurants, there are some common mistakes that many establishments make. By being aware of these pitfalls, you can avoid them and improve your restaurant’s online visibility.

One mistake is neglecting to optimize your website for local search. This means not including location-specific keywords in your content, meta tags, and URLs. Another mistake is failing to regularly update your website with fresh content. Search engines love websites that provide value and relevance to users, so regularly adding new blog posts or menu updates can help boost your rankings.

Another common error is overlooking the importance of online directories and review sites. These platforms play a crucial role in local SEO by providing valuable backlinks and social proof for potential customers.

Additionally, some restaurants fail to optimize their website for mobile users. With more people using smartphones to search for restaurants on the go, having a mobile-friendly site is essential.

Not measuring and tracking SEO success is a missed opportunity. By monitoring metrics like organic traffic, keyword rankings, and conversion rates, you can identify what strategies are working well and make adjustments as needed.

By avoiding these common mistakes in restaurant SEO, you’ll be on the right track towards improving your online presence and attracting more customers through search engine optimization efforts!


In today’s digital world, having a strong online presence is crucial for restaurants. Implementing effective SEO strategies can help your restaurants stand out from the competition and attract more customers. By understanding keywords, optimizing for local searches, catering to mobile users, utilizing online directories and review sites, creating high-quality content, and measuring your SEO success, you can improve your restaurant’s visibility in search engine results.

Remember to avoid common SEO mistakes such as keyword stuffing or neglecting mobile optimization. Instead, focus on providing valuable information and a seamless user experience. With consistent effort and monitoring of your website’s performance, you can continue refining your SEO strategy to drive organic traffic and increase conversions.

So why wait? Start implementing these SEO tips and tricks for your restaurants today! By investing time and resources into improving your online presence through SEO practices, you’ll be well on your way to attracting more hungry diners who are searching for their next delicious meal. Media Shark is a leading agency that can assist your business in generating more online leads and sales. Get in touch with us today!

Sign up and join 100,000+ other subscribers and get SEO test results sent straight to your inbox.

Please enable JavaScript in your browser to complete this form.
Table of Contents

Related Post

who link my site
Link Building

Who Link My Site?

Have you ever wondered who is linking to your website? Understanding your backlink profile and knowing who links to your site is crucial in the world of SEO. In this blog post, we will explore various methods for tracking down inbound links, analyzing backlinks, and improving your website’s backlink profile.

Read More »
what to do after keyword research
keyword Research

After keyword research, what should you do?

So, you’ve just wrapped up your keyword research – fantastic! But wait, what’s next? Don’t worry, we’ve got you covered. After diving deep into the world of keywords, it’s time to take those valuable insights and turn them into actionable strategies that will boost your online presence and drive traffic

Read More »
directory link building
Link Building

Link building in directories

Are you looking to boost your website’s SEO performance and increase online visibility? One effective strategy that has stood the test of time is directory link building. In this digital age where competition for online presence is fierce, incorporating directory backlinks into your overall link building strategy can make a

Read More »

Do You Want To Boost Your Business?

drop us a line and keep in touch

seo agency